Quarterly Planning Note — Brindlecote Supply Renewal

For sales leads: the contract with Brindlecote Components comes up for renewal at quarter end. Finance has modelled a three-year extension with volume-banded pricing, which would protect margins on the Selwick product family through the next two launch cycles. Please hold off quoting long-dated deals on Selwick until terms are settled. The renewal ties directly into the confidential plans noted below.

board note of kadug-tawig: Only 5 of the 100 pilot accounts renewed Oliath, so a churn review is set for April 15.

Deep-link routing on the Wrenfall app is handled by the Pathlark router. When a customer reports a link opening the wrong screen, first confirm the app version — routes added in 4.2 silently fall back to the home screen on older builds. Capture the full link, app version, and OS before escalating to the mobile team. The route table, fallback rules, and escalation form are on the internal page below.

wiki page, baguf-kahap: https://confluence.tolvaqsys.internal/browse/display/projects/8d5f528f

**Handover Note — Headcount FY-Next**

For the incoming director. Plan approved in principle: 22 net adds. Engineering gets 12, mostly for the Quillon platform rebuild. Sales gets 6, all in the Westmere region. Remainder split between Legal and Facilities. Hiring freeze lifts in Q1; backfill queue already at 9, prioritised list in the shared tracker. Watch the Ardmoor site — attrition there is double the average and nobody has diagnosed why. Comp bands under review, don't commit numbers yet. Sensitive item appended directly below.

confidential, kahog-bawif: The northern region missed its Pramir quota by 20.0 percent last quarter. Casaxek Freight plans to lower the Fraion list price by 41.5 percent in December. The finance team signed off on a budget of $236.4 million for Project Druius. The renewal with Fenysix Partners closes at $91.3 million a year, 2.1 percent below the last contract.

## Env Vars — Garage Feed

Quick notes for the sync: the Stallwick occupancy feed now pushes counts from all four downtown decks every 30 seconds. `GF_POLL_MS` and `GF_DECK_FILTER` behave as before, no drama there. The only gotcha is the upstream sensor gateway now requires an auth credential instead of IP allowlisting, so that has to live in the env file. Put the credential line right below this paragraph.

secret setting of fajof-tagep: VAULT_KEY13=796f7aba7157f